The Hershey Co. has announced that Damien Atkins, senior v.p., general counsel and corporate secretary, is resigning due to family illness, effective Jan. 31, 2021. 

In connection with his pending resignation, Atkins will step down from his general counsel and secretary role immediately and will focus on the transition of his responsibilities until his departure. James Turoff, currently v.p., deputy general counsel, will serve as acting general counsel as the company completes its internal and external search process for Atkins' successor.
 
Atkins joined Hershey in 2018, leading Hershey's legal, government relations, corporate security and corporate secretary teams. He and his team helped protect the company during these socially and economically tumultuous times and navigate Hershey's continued expansion into the better-for-you snacking category.  

"Damien has been a true enterprise leader within Hershey, and he will be missed," said Hershey President and CEO Michele Buck. "In addition to his legal expertise, Damien has strengthened the partnership with our commercial operations and been a champion for talent development and inclusion in and outside of the company."
